Wilma (Hart) Minton, 89, formerly of Piqua, more recently of Greenville, died on Friday, August 11, 2006 at 11:01 am in the Brethren Retirement Community of Greenville. She was born to the late Harry L. and Harriet M. (Snyder) Hart on June 9, 1917 in Piqua. She married Donald E. Minton on April 12, 1940 in Piqua; he preceded her in death on March 25, 2004.

Survivors include three daughters and a son-in-law, Janet and Darhl Estes of Anderson, Ind., Nancy Roof, and Jean Maher both of Indianapolis, Ind.; seven grandchildren; seven great grandchildren and a brother, Edwin L. Hart of Tucson, Ariz. She was preceded in death by two brothers and two grandsons, Matthew Maher and Hadley Roof.

Mrs. Minton graduated from Staunton High School in 1935, Manchester College in 1937 and earned her B.S. degree in Education from Miami University in 1961. She began her thirty-six year teaching career in Brookville, taught twenty years in the Piqua City School District including Springcreek Township and retired in 1978 from the Vandalia-Butler Schools following an additional fourteen years of teaching. She was credited with establishing the first Reading Center in the Vandalia-Butler Schools at the Junior High level. During retirement she remained active as a volunteer at Aullwood Audubon Nature Center, Brukner Nature Center, Darke County Park District Nature Center, and Hospice of Darke County. She was a member of the Congregational Christian United Church of Christ in Piqua, attended the Greenville Church of the Brethren, and was a member of the Ohio Retired Teachers Association, and Darke County Teachers Association.
